This school enrolls 50,770 students. The highest reported proficiency rate is 69% in ELA (Grade 7). The lowest is 54.4% in math (Grade 8).

Academic Performance

Percentage of students meeting or exceeding state standards, grouped by subject.

Mathematics

6 grade levels reported. Average proficiency: 60%. Highest: Grade 3 at 66.7%. Lowest: Grade 8 at 54.4%.

English Language Arts

6 grade levels reported. Average proficiency: 66%. Highest: Grade 7 at 69%. Lowest: Grade 4 at 63.6%.

Science

2 grade levels reported. Average proficiency: 63%. Highest: Grade 5 at 65.4%. Lowest: Grade 8 at 60%.
